Game Wrap - San Diego 11-9 Victors Over Rockies

San Diego got a 11-9 victory over Colorado on Monday, with Michael Wacha earning the victory and helping Padres moneyline bettors cash out.

San Diego won as a -270 favorite, while Over-Under bettors who played OVER the total of 8 were rewarded at the payout window.

Michael Wacha earned the victory for the Padres, throwing 5 innings of work, striking out 6, walking 0, and allowing 5 hits and 2 earned runs. That effort was supported by 3 RBIs from Luis Campusano in the win.

Colorado's starting pitcher Daniel Bard worked 1.1 innings, giving up 0 hits and 0 earned runs while striking out 1 in the loss. They got 3 hits from Nolan Jones in a losing cause.

The battle of the bats favored San Diego as they had 15 hits, while Colorado only had 13.

Josh Hader pitched the final 0.1 innings for the save. He struck out 0 and allowed 2 hits in his outing.
